In the example of leading a behaviorally challenging group, what was the candidate's initial action?

Explanation:
The main idea being tested is that effective behavior management starts with building knowledge before acting. By researching and reading books on classroom behavior management techniques, the candidate shows a thoughtful, evidence-based approach: they’re seeking proven strategies, considering how different interventions work, and preparing to implement with fidelity. This foundation helps ensure decisions are informed, ethically sound, and more likely to address the underlying behavior rather than just masking symptoms. In practice, understanding classroom management literature often leads to using data-driven, function-based approaches, setting clear expectations, and planning supports that fit the students and context. The other options skip that foundation: assigning extra homework might be punitive and unproven; ignoring behavior problems ignores duty to support students; and implementing a punitive plan without preparation risks escalation and unfair treatment.
